Application of Seaweed Fertilizers
Apart from the seaweed fertilizers offering a healthy and stronger life to plants, it also gives them a disease and pest free term. Applying seaweed fertilizers on plants could be conducted by employing two methods.
- Apply seaweed fertilizers by using a foliar spray. Foliar application is the most effective method as the absorption of plant nutrients and carbohydrates is improved, thereby proving beneficial. Fertilizers that consist of kelp extracts are much more efficacious, thus helping the plant to soak in natural substances. Spraying the fertilizer in such a manner that it forms dewy drops on the leaves benefits the plant in soaking up the concentrate. The plant as a whole will suck the fertilizers and the benefits will exhibit themselves during their tenure.
- The other method of applying seaweed fertilizers is administering the fertilizer in its dry, powdery state. The dried seaweed is applied on the soil and this is where the onset of seaweed benefits comes into being for the plants.

- Liquid seaweed fertilizers contain elements called hormones. They are Auxins, Cytokinins, Gibberellins and Betaines, required in minor proportions but they do contribute to the overall plant health. The auxins are a major hormonal component that regulates the speed at which the plant develops. Auxins, as hormones have a tendency to increase the growth or delay the growth rate of the plant. It also aids the flower buds to unfold at the right time.
- Cytokinins are another group of hormones in the organic seaweed fertilizers that judiciously distributes nutrients and minerals in the soil. The aging process in plants also known as the senescence, in plant taxonomy takes a backseat with the cytokinin content in the fertilizers.
- Liquid seaweed fertilizers has alginates that has a conditioning property when applied to plants. The soil has metal content with which the alginates react and form polymers that restore moisture in the soil when it gets wet.
